Who is an AI specialist?

An AI specialist is a technology professional who develops, trains, and deploys machine learning and artificial intelligence systems using algorithms, datasets, and statistical models. They work on the software and hardware solutions that let computer systems mimic human intelligence, with deep expertise in data analysis, software engineering, and algorithm design.

What does an AI specialist do?

The core job of an AI specialist is to analyze data and build AI models that learn from it and perform specific tasks automatically. The process spans data collection, data cleaning, algorithm selection, model training, and model testing. AI specialists also monitor the performance of the solutions they build and work on continuous improvement.

Responsibilities of an AI specialist

An AI specialist's responsibilities include the following.

  • Data analysis: analyzing large datasets and preparing them for processing.
  • Model development: building AI systems using statistical models and machine learning algorithms.
  • System integration: integrating the models they develop into existing systems and processes.
  • Performance monitoring: evaluating model effectiveness and optimizing over time.

Skills and qualifications for AI specialization

The core skills for becoming an AI specialist include proficiency in programming languages (especially Python and R), statistical analysis, and a solid grasp of machine learning and deep learning techniques. Competence in data management and data visualization also carries significant weight.

Where AI specialists work

AI specialists work across a wide range of industries, from healthcare and finance to automotive and entertainment. They design AI systems that automate everything from product recommendations and customer service to financial transactions and even disease diagnosis. With such a broad field of career opportunities, AI expertise is valuable in every sector where technology is being rapidly adopted.

What education do you need to become an AI specialist?

For anyone aiming to become an AI specialist, the education options range from academic degree programs to online courses. They cover everything from foundational programming skills to advanced AI applications.

University and undergraduate programs

A bachelor's degree in computer science, statistics, mathematics, or engineering is a strong starting point for an AI career. These programs cover fundamentals like algorithm design, data structures, mathematical modeling, and computer systems. Programs with dedicated AI or machine learning coursework are ideal for building deep technical knowledge in the field.

Certificates and online courses

Beyond formal education, certificate programs and online courses from technology companies and learning platforms are effective options for building AI skills. Platforms such as Coursera, Udacity, and edX offer AI courses and professional certificate programs in collaboration with Stanford, MIT, and other leading universities. These courses typically focus on specific areas such as machine learning, deep learning, natural language processing, and computer vision.

Resources for self-directed learning

Self-directed learning is entirely possible on the path to becoming an AI specialist. Platforms like GitHub and Kaggle offer the chance to work with real-world data and build a portfolio. Scientific paper repositories like arXiv.org are valuable for tracking the latest research and deepening your theoretical knowledge. Tutorials and articles on YouTube, Medium, and Towards Data Science round out the learning process with practical guidance.

Challenges AI specialists face

Becoming an AI specialist offers plenty of rewards, but the career path comes with real challenges. They span a wide spectrum, from technical hurdles to ethical questions, and demand that specialists keep their knowledge and skills current.

1. The success of AI models depends heavily on the quality and quantity of the data behind them. Access to high-quality, clean, processed data is a frequent bottleneck in applied AI projects. Privacy laws and data-use regulations can restrict access further.

2. Algorithms are directly shaped by the data that trains them. If the dataset is biased, the model can be biased too. AI specialists must work continuously to identify and mitigate these biases, a challenge that is both technical and ethical.

3. Advanced AI systems such as deep learning models are often perceived as a "black box": how they work and reach decisions is not fully understood. AI specialists work on new methods to make these decision processes more transparent and explainable.

4. The AI field evolves rapidly. Specialists need to stay current with the newest algorithms, tools, and techniques, and that continuous-learning requirement demands a serious investment of time and energy.

5. AI applications can have major effects on society and individuals. Specialists must weigh the potential impact of the systems they build and hold to ethical principles. That commitment is critical to ensuring the technology is used fairly and responsibly.

Overcoming these challenges requires AI specialists to develop not only their technical skills but also their problem-solving, ethical reasoning, and continuous-learning abilities. That is why AI specialization stands out as a constantly self-renewing, dynamic career field.

The AI specialist career journey

An AI career is a dynamic journey that demands continuous learning and adaptation. There are several stages and progression paths for those who want to build a career in the field, from entry-level roles to senior positions. Here are the key steps along the way:

1. Education and training: a foundation in computer science or engineering matters when starting an AI career. After a bachelor's degree, a master's or PhD in AI, machine learning, or a related discipline can deepen your specialization.

2. Internships and entry-level experience: after formal education, internships or entry-level roles help consolidate theoretical knowledge. They offer the chance to work on real-world problems and get familiar with industry standards.

3. Professional certifications: various professional certifications exist in AI and machine learning. They demonstrate depth in your specialty and can help you advance.

4. Senior roles and leadership positions: as your experience and skills grow, you can move into more senior roles and even technical leadership. These positions can include project management, team leadership, and strategic decision-making.

5. Continuous learning and adaptation: because AI technologies evolve constantly, staying on top of the latest trends, tools, and techniques is essential to long-term success.
